Hawaii's tropical marine climate, characterized by high humidity, consistent warmth, and proximity to salt spray, significantly impacts garage door torsion springs. The saline environment is a primary catalyst for corrosion, which can rapidly degrade standard steel springs, compromising their tensile strength and leading to premature failure. This constant exposure demands the use of corrosion-resistant materials, such as stainless steel or specially coated springs, to maintain structural integrity and ensure the safe, reliable operation of the garage door system throughout the year, mitigating the pervasive effects of the island's atmosphere.

The replacement of garage door torsion springs involves considerable mechanical tension and inherent safety risks that necessitate specialized training and equipment. A general handyman may lack the specific expertise required for safe and effective torsion spring repair in Urban Honolulu, potentially leading to injury or further damage to the garage door system. It is best to consult a qualified garage door technician.
